Conversion from ``int64`` to ``float64`` may result in a loss of precision
if ``int64`` values are larger than 2**53.

.. warning::
:class:`~pandas.io.stata.StataWriter`` and
:func:`~pandas.core.frame.DataFrame.to_stata` only support fixed width
strings containing up to 244 characters, a limitation imposed by the version
115 dta file format. Attempting to write *Stata* dta files with strings
longer than 244 characters raises a ``ValueError``.

- ``DataFrame.to_stata`` and ``StataWriter`` check string length for
compatibility with limitations imposed in dta files where fixed-width
strings must contain 244 or fewer characters. Attempting to write Stata
dta files with strings longer than 244 characters raises a ``ValueError``. (:issue:`7858`)
